Transgenders in Punjab to receive technical training under new program

Listen to article

For the first time in Punjab’s history, the provincial government has launched a comprehensive training program for technical skills for transgender communities, Express News reported Friday.

The initiative aims to strengthen transking individuals through vocational education in various areas such as that, freelancing, tailoring, fashion design, electrical work, solar technology, beauty services, culinary art and health assistance.

Under the first phase, 1,600 trans -fun people will be trained through Punjab Skills Development Fund.

The program is part of Chief Minister Maryam Nawaz’s vision of financial dignity introduced under the slogan: “Transgders will serve with dignity, not beg.”

Maryam Nawaz condemned abuse of transient persons and highlighted their marginalization due to social exclusion and lack of employment opportunities.

“This training will not only provide skills, but also restore respect and legitimate status in society,” she said. “Talent has no gender.”

Officials say that the initiative helps transient individuals to become self -reliant and pursue careers beyond societal stereotypes.
